East Blvd. Delays
2-3 weeks of pavement repair work begins today on East Blvd between Dilworth Rd West and Kenilworth Ave. The work includes removing failed sections of pavement, reconstructing the roadway sub-base, and replacing damaged sections of curb and gutter.
Following the repair work, the roadway will be repaved and the traffic lanes will be changed to provide one travel lane in each direction, plus a center lane for left turns, and bike lanes in both directions. Signal timing adjustments will also be made at Scott and at Kenilworth Ave.
